About Strong Is The New Pretty

The celebrated Australian playwright behind sell-out smash hit RBG: Of Many, One and international phenomena Prima Facie and Inter Alia, Suzie Miller turns her extraordinary talents to the birth of the AFLW in this world premiere.

In 2010, an official report into the state of Australian Rules Football recommended the creation of a national women’s league. Seven years and a whole lot of grit, passion and fancy footwork later, the AFLW was born. This is the untold story of how the league went from a pipe dream to a sensation the sports world could no longer ignore.

With her gift for docudrama and trademark insight and warmth, Miller joins forces with multi-award-winning director Sarah Giles (The Importance of Being Earnest, No Pay? No Way!). Now fielding a brilliant lineup of eight players – Lucy Bell (Appropriate), Amy Hack (Kadimah Yiddish Theatre’s Yentl), Amy Ingram (Netflix’s Boy Swallows Universe), Alex King (Bell Shakespeare’s King Lear), Amber McMahon (Accidental Death of an Anarchist), Tara Morice (Baz Luhrmann’s Strictly Ballroom), newcomer Nyasha Ogden and Contessa Treffone (Picnic at Hanging Rock) – this dream team writes a love letter to a game and a community.

Accessibility

Step-free access with lifts and wheelchair seating, accessible bathrooms across multiple levels, assistive listening, captioned and audio-described performances, and registered service animals are welcome throughout the Sydney Opera House.

Directions

BY PUBLIC TRANSPORT: The Sydney Opera House is short six-minute walk from Circular Quay, with frequent trains, buses and ferries. An accessible shuttle also operates between Circular Quay and the venue for those who require assistance.
BY BICYCLE: Bike parking is available beneath the Monumental Steps.
BY CAR: Parking is available at Wilson Parking Sydney Opera House Car Park, open 24/7 with undercover access to the Lower Concourse. Accessible parking spaces are also available on site.
